Teen Gets 10 Years Behind Bars In Pasco County Shooting

DADE CITY - Roger Gayle Thompson avoided a trial and possible life sentence today by pleading no contest to an attempted murder charge.

Thompson, 19, of 38650 Barbara Lane, was sentenced to 10 years in prison. He also pleaded no contest to assaulting another inmate while in the Land O' Lakes Jail in June 2007. His five-year prison sentence for that offense will run concurrently with his time for the attempted murder.

He entered his pleas minutes before jury selection was to begin for what was expected to be a three-day trial on the attempted murder charge. He faced life in prison had a jury found him guilty as charged.

Thompson was accused in the shooting of Christopher Arnold on Nov. 4, 2006. Arnold, of Dade City, was shot six times outside a mobile home on McKray Road in Lacoochee. He spent a month in a hospital recovering.

Thompson was arrested Dec. 12, 2006.

In his deposition in 2007, Arnold told attorneys he wasn't sure why Thompson shot him.
